- Abstract: Irritable bowel syndrome(IBS)is accompanied by impaired intestinal mucosal barrier,and there is currently no ideal drug therapy.Acupuncture has obvious advantages in protecting intestinal mucosal barrier of IBS,but the molecular biological mechanism needs to be further studied.Based on the overall intestinal homeostasis in the"flora-intestinal epithelial dialogue"study to repair damaged intestinal mucosal barrier has become a hot research in this field.Therefore,based on the frontier basis,this paper discusses the feasibility mechanism of acupuncture in repairing IBS intestinal mucosal barrier injury from the perspective of intestinal flora-short-chain fatty acid-intestinal PPAR γ pathway-mediated intestinal epithelial cell metabolic reprogramming,in order to interpret the scientific connotation of acupuncture in repairing intestinal mucosal barrier injury,and provide a scientific basis for acupuncture therapy to play a greater role in public health care and for the modernization of traditional Chinese medicine.
